The Mary Marzano: A Zany Italian Mary

If you want to experience an Italian, vine-ripened version of the Classic Mary, this one's for you. Prepare this bright, fresh and not-too-spicy mix and you'll want to keep a glass container in the fridge to sip on all the time -- either with or without the vodka! You can even add it to your favorite meatball or lasagna recipe!
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Course Drinks
Servings 4

Ingredients
  

  • 1 28 oz can San Marzano whole tomatoes drained
  • 1/4 cup lemon juice freshly squeezed
  • 1/4 cup lime juice freshly squeezed
  • 1 tablespoon Tabasco more or less depending upon taste
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estshire sauce
  • 1 tablespoon pepper freshly ground
  • 1 tablespoon horseradish freshly ground
  • 8 ounces Vodka omit for "virgin" Mary
  • 4 large stuffed green olives for garnish
  • 4 marinated mushrooms for garnish
  • 4 mini mozzarella balls for garnish
  • 4 slices lemons for garnish

Instructions
 

  • Combine all ingredients, except vodka and garnishes, in a blender and blend until smooth.
  • Fill 4 highball glasses with ice and 2 ounces each of vodka.
  • Pour the Bloody Mary mixture into the glass. Create your garnish by skewering one olive, one mozzarella ball, 1 mushroom and 1 lemon slice per drink.
  • Serve immediately.

Notes

The beloved San Marzano tomatoes offer a balanced flavor that combines sweetness, tomato intensity, and just the right amount of acid. Always keep a couple of 28 ounce jars or cans in your pantry for your homemade marinara and pizza sauce recipes.
